Frequently Asked Questions
- Which company pays higher H1B salaries, University of Michigan or US Virgin Islands Department of Education?
- University of Michigan pays higher H1B salaries with a median of $72,047 compared to US Virgin Islands Department of Education's $49,685.
- Which company sponsors more H1B visas, University of Michigan or US Virgin Islands Department of Education?
- University of Michigan has sponsored more H1B visas with 6,051 total filings compared to US Virgin Islands Department of Education's 5.
- How do University of Michigan and US Virgin Islands Department of Education H1B approval rates compare?
- University of Michigan has a 100.0% H1B approval rate while US Virgin Islands Department of Education has 100.0%. Both companies have the same approval rate.
